    Casual Eateries

    If you’re looking for a more casual dining experience, Cork has plenty of options to choose from. Some of the best casual eateries in Cork include:

    • The English Market: This historic market has been in operation since 1788 and offers a range of fresh produce, meats, and cheeses. You can also find a variety of food stalls selling everything from sandwiches to salads.
    • The Crawford Gallery Café: Located in the Crawford Art Gallery, this café offers a range of delicious dishes, including sandwiches, salads, and cakes. The café is a great place to relax and enjoy some art.
    • The Crane Lane: This popular pub is located in the heart of Cork city and offers a range of delicious pub grub, including burgers, sandwiches, and salads.

    What is the best time to visit Cork?

    The best time to visit Cork is from April to October, when the weather is mild and sunny. This is the peak tourist season, and many of the city’s festivals and events take place during this time. If you’re looking for a more relaxed atmosphere, consider visiting during the shoulder season (March to April or September to October).
